Why Kodak Willingly Ignored the Future of Photography

1/13/2019 ISO 1200 Magazine 0 Comments

Why Kodak Willingly Ignored the Future of Photography

Steve Sasson, a Kodak employee, was granted a patent for the world’s first digital camera. So why did Kodak go bankrupt in 2012 if the company had the future of photography in its grasp? Cheddar explains.

The Legacy of your Photography

1/08/2019 ISO 1200 Magazine 0 Comments

The Legacy of your Photography

This is a special video, our friend Sean Tucker sits down with his Grandfather, Dennis Field, as he talks through his photo albums from his years in the Royal Navy, from 1945-1947. He traded a box of player cigarettes for a box brownie camera in Hong Kong in late 1945 and proceeded to take photos of his two years of service.
